Gregory M. Lefkowitz has almost two decades of experience in all areas of intellectual property law, including patents, trademarks, trade secrets, and copyright law. He focuses on providing excellent service by working closely with client’s to prepare strategically valuable patents and provide practical and creative advice for achieving business goals despite existing legal or competitive obstacles.

During his career, Mr. Lefkowitz has secured well over a thousand patents—both domestically and internationally—for clients. The patents span a variety of industries and technologies, including organic semiconductors for OLED displays, graphene, carbon nanotubes, dental implant and prosthetic producers, refractory material suppliers, liquid bandages and chronic wound treatments (e.g., antimicrobials), medical imaging, small molecules for flavors and fragrances, food producers and distributors, cosmetics, and a variety of mechanical devices.

Mr. Lefkowitz has performed detailed assessments of patent validity, infringement and enforceability issues for litigation matters, and has also counseled clients and drafted opinions in both litigation and pre-litigation scenarios. He has represented clients in a wide range of intellectual property litigation matters at all levels of the Federal court system, as well as appeals and Inter Partes Reviews before the U.S. Patent Office.

Mr. Lefkowitz has helped companies in the selection of trademarks as well as the protection and enforcement of trademark portfolios and related rights. He also assists companies in the transfer and licensing of intellectual property rights both individually and as part of large transactions, such as mergers and asset purchase agreements.

Mr. Lefkowitz is a 2006 graduate of the University of Florida, Levin College of Law, where he received high honors and was elected to the Order of the Coif. He also holds a B.S. with honors in Chemical Engineering from the University of Florida.

Representative Matters

  • Aspex Eyewear Inc. v. Zenni Optical, LLC, 0:09-cv-61468 (S.D. Fla.). Obtained summary judgment decision barring patent infringement claims on grounds of collateral estoppel in litigation related to magnetically attached sunglass frames for eyeglasses.
  • Defended leading enterprise software company and its decision support software against infringement claims based on four patents relating to object-oriented programming and relational database technology.

  • Represented Amici Curiae, including Hewlett-Packard, Abbyy USA Software House and Netapp, in support of a petition for a writ of certiorari from the U.S. Supreme Court.

  • Conducted prior art review and developed invalidity positions for Inter Partes Review request filed against patents owned by non-practicing entity, Zond, Inc.
  • Outside the Box Innovations, LLC, et al. v. Travel Caddy, Inc., et al. (Fed. Cir.). Federal Circuit upheld a lower court ruling that client's carrying cases for tools did not infringe appellant’s patents.
  • General Mills, Inc. v. Hom/Ade Food Sales, Inc., 2:06-cv-00003-TJW (E.D. Tex.). Represented defendant against claims that it infringed a General Mills patent directed to frozen biscuits. Case settled shortly before Markman hearing.
  • Intelligent Designs 2000 Corp. v. Sprint/United Management Co., et al., 11-cv-00437 (D. Colo.). Represented Home Depot in patent infringement litigation related to cell phone holders. Case settled.
  • Sandow Media, LLC v. Fix Medical Spa, LLC, 2:11-cv-00854-RSM (W.D. Wash.). Represented beauty product retailer and magazine publisher in an action for infringement of the NEWBEAUTY® trademark and trade dress infringement brought against a beauty salon and medical spa. Case settled.
  • Sandow Media, LLC v. Renew Beauty Med Spa, Inc., 3:11-cv-02082-G (N.D. Texas). Represented beauty product retailer and magazine publisher in an action for infringement of the NEWBEAUTY® trademark and trade dress infringement brought against a beauty salon and medical spa. Case settled.
  • Represented Quest Diagnostic in the sale of a stream of royalty revenue from commercialization of the drug candidate Ibrutinib to Royal Pharma for $485 million in cash.

  • Represented various companies in asset purchase agreements involving the purchase or sale of intellectual property assets.

  • Represented numerous nonprofit organizations in their efforts to obtain trademark registrations, as well as protect and defend their rights against third-parties.
